Heim > Artikel > Web-Frontend > Wie kann ich Google Translate mithilfe von Markup korrekt auf meiner Website implementieren?
Frage:
Ich habe zwei Codeausschnitte zum Hinzufügen von Google Translate gefunden auf eine Website, aber keines scheint ganz richtig zu funktionieren. Der erste funktioniert nur auf einer Live-Site und ermöglicht kein CSS-Styling, während der zweite auf einer Live-Site überhaupt nicht funktioniert. Wie kann ich Google Translate mit dem zweiten Markup implementieren, das eine Auswahl an Sprachen enthält?
Antwort:
Hier ist das Markup, das sowohl auf lokalen als auch auf Live-Sites funktionieren sollte :
<div id="google_translate_element"></div> <script> function googleTranslateElementInit() { new google.translate.TranslateElement( {pageLanguage: 'en'}, 'google_translate_element' ); } </script> <script src="http://translate.google.com/translate_a/element.js?cb=googleTranslateElementInit"></script>
Dieses Markup enthält sowohl die erforderlichen Elemente als auch das Initialisierungsskript, um die Google Translate-Funktionalität zu aktivieren. Es sollte sowohl auf lokalen als auch auf Live-Sites funktionieren und es Ihnen ermöglichen, das Übersetzungs-Widget mithilfe von CSS auszurichten und zu gestalten.
Das obige ist der detaillierte Inhalt vonWie kann ich Google Translate mithilfe von Markup korrekt auf meiner Website implementieren?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!